1. AI-Powered Content Generation: From Pixels to Playgrounds
Gone are the days of manually designing every asset. Modern AI tools like Stable Diffusion and Midjourney allow developers to generate high-quality concept art, textures, and even entire environments with text prompts. For example:
Stable Diffusion XL: Input “cyberpunk cityscape at sunset” and watch it create hyper-detailed 4K backgrounds in seconds.
Meshy.AI: Transform 2D sketches into 3D models with automated UV mapping and texture generation.
Why It Matters:
Reduces asset creation time by 70% .
Enables rapid prototyping for indie studios with limited budgets.
Step-by-Step Example:
Prompt Engineering: Refine your text inputs (e.g., “fantasy forest with glowing mushrooms, octane render style”).
Batch Generation: Use tools like Scenario.com to create variations of a scene.
Post-Processing: Tweak lighting and color grading in Photoshop or Blender.
2. Crafting Intelligent NPCs: Beyond Scripted Responses
AI tools like Ludo.ai and InWorld AI are redefining NPC behavior. These platforms use reinforcement learning to create characters that learn from player interactions.
Key Features:
Dynamic Dialogue: Tools like ChatGPT for Games generate context-aware conversations, ensuring NPCs react realistically to player choices .
Emotional Depth: Platforms like InWorld AI let you customize facial expressions, body language, and voice tones.
Case Study:
A horror game developer used Ludo.ai to design enemies that adapt their attack patterns based on the player's skill level. Result? A 40% increase in replayability .
3. Automating Game Testing: Catch Bugs Before Players Do
Testing games manually is tedious and error-prone. Enter AI-driven testing frameworks:
Unity ML-Agents: Train AI agents to simulate player behavior, stress-testing mechanics and uncovering edge cases.
SanityEngine: Uses machine learning to predict and fix physics-related glitches.
Workflow Integration:
Set Test Parameters: Define scenarios (e.g., “player jumps 100 times consecutively”).
Run Simulations: AI agents execute tests 24/7.
Generate Reports: Identify crashes or performance bottlenecks automatically .
4. Cross-Platform Development Made Smarter
AI bridges the gap between engines like Unity and Unreal Engine, enabling seamless deployment across devices. Tools like Promethean AI automate asset optimization for mobile vs. PC, ensuring consistent performance without sacrificing visuals.
Pro Tip:
Use Hugging Face's AI models to localize dialogue and UI text in real-time, supporting 50+ languages with minimal effort .
